Transaction 89897465d1708b84d60203f5efcfba80a3da35a61c3eac5e2b0ffc0f969bc61e
1 Input
1 Output
-
89897465d1708b84d60203f5efcfba80a3da35a61c3eac5e2b0ffc0f969bc61e:0
- value
- 59748552
- script pubkey
- OP_0 OP_PUSHBYTES_20 31397445c169135f82ba46ad8fe693be5c9178f7
- address
- bc1qxyuhg3wpdyf4lq46g6kcle5nhewfz78hgwpugy